/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/property/ |
H A D | layout_constraint.inl | 38 minSize.SetHeight(minSize.Width() / ratio); 46 minSize.SetWidth(minSize.Height() * ratio); 53 minSize.SetHeight(minSize.Width() / ratio); 60 minSize.SetWidth(minSize.Height() * ratio); 111 minSize.SetHeight(minSize.Width() / ratio); 117 minSize.SetWidth(minSize.Height() * ratio); 131 minSize.SetHeight(minSize.Width() / ratio); 138 minSize.SetWidth(minSize.Height() * ratio); 146 minSize.SetHeight(minSize.Width() / ratio); 153 minSize.SetWidth(minSize.Height() * ratio); [all …]
|
H A D | layout_constraint.h | 31 SizeT<T> minSize { 0, 0 }; 97 …eturn (scaleProperty == layoutConstraint.scaleProperty) && (minSize == layoutConstraint.minSize) && 111 CompareWithInfinityCheck(minSize, layoutConstraint.minSize) && in EqualWithoutPercentWidth() 121 CompareWithInfinityCheck(minSize, layoutConstraint.minSize) && in EqualWithoutPercentHeight() 194 if (minSize == size) { in UpdateMinSizeWithCheck() 197 return minSize.UpdateSizeWhenLarger(size); in UpdateMinSizeWithCheck()
|
H A D | constraint_flags.cpp | 24 minSize = preConstraint->minSize == constraint->minSize; in UpdateFlags() 31 minSize = true; in UpdateFlags() 43 result += "minSize: " + std::to_string(minSize) + ", "; in ToString()
|
H A D | measure_property.h | 183 std::optional<CalcSize> minSize; member 189 minSize.reset(); in Reset() 196 return (minSize == measureProperty.minSize) && (maxSize == measureProperty.maxSize) && 234 if (minSize == size) { in UpdateMinSizeWithCheck() 237 if (minSize.has_value()) { in UpdateMinSizeWithCheck() 240 minSize = size; in UpdateMinSizeWithCheck() 252 if (minSize.has_value()) { in PercentWidth() 253 return minSize->PercentWidth(); in PercentWidth() 266 if (minSize.has_value()) { in PercentHeight() 267 return minSize->PercentHeight(); in PercentHeight() [all …]
|
/ohos5.0/foundation/arkui/ace_engine/test/unittest/core/property/ |
H A D | layout_constraint_test_ng.cpp | 166 EXPECT_EQ(layoutConstraint.minSize.Width(), layoutConstraint.minSize.Height()); 229 layoutConstraint.minSize.SetWidth(2); 230 layoutConstraint.minSize.SetHeight(3); 250 EXPECT_EQ(layoutConstraint.minSize.Width(), layoutConstraint.minSize.Height()); 259 EXPECT_EQ(layoutConstraint.minSize.Width(), layoutConstraint.minSize.Height() * 2); 268 EXPECT_EQ(layoutConstraint.minSize.Width(), layoutConstraint.minSize.Height() * 4); 319 EXPECT_EQ(layoutConstraint.minSize.Width(), layoutConstraint.minSize.Height()); 330 EXPECT_EQ(layoutConstraint.minSize.Width(), layoutConstraint.minSize.Height() * 2); 451 layoutConstraint.minSize.SetWidth(1); 452 layoutConstraint.minSize.SetHeight(2); [all …]
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/base/geometry/ng/ |
H A D | size_t.h | 271 width_ = width_ > minSize.Width() ? width_ : minSize.Width(); in UpdateMin() 274 height_ = height_ > minSize.Height() ? height_ : minSize.Height(); in UpdateMin() 292 UpdateMin(minSize); 295 UpdateMin(minSize); 698 width_ = width_.value_or(0) > minSize.Width() ? width_ : minSize.Width(); 701 height_ = height_.value_or(0) > minSize.Height() ? height_ : minSize.Height(); 723 UpdateMin(minSize); 735 width_ = width_.value_or(0) > minSize.Width() ? width_ : minSize.Width(); 740 width_ = width_.value_or(0) > minSize.Width() ? width_ : minSize.Width(); 753 height_ = height_.value_or(0) > minSize.Height() ? height_ : minSize.Height(); [all …]
|
/ohos5.0/foundation/multimedia/media_library/frameworks/services/media_thumbnail/include/ |
H A D | thumbnail_source_loading.h | 53 EXPORT static bool IsSizeLargeEnough(ThumbnailData &data, int32_t &minSize) { return false; } in IsSizeLargeEnough() argument 59 EXPORT static bool IsSizeLargeEnough(ThumbnailData &data, int32_t &minSize); 65 EXPORT static bool IsSizeLargeEnough(ThumbnailData &data, int32_t &minSize); 71 EXPORT static bool IsSizeLargeEnough(ThumbnailData &data, int32_t &minSize); 77 EXPORT static bool IsSizeLargeEnough(ThumbnailData &data, int32_t &minSize); 83 EXPORT static bool IsSizeLargeEnough(ThumbnailData &data, int32_t &minSize); 89 EXPORT static bool IsSizeLargeEnough(ThumbnailData &data, int32_t &minSize); 96 EXPORT static bool IsSizeLargeEnough(ThumbnailData &data, int32_t &minSize) { return false; } in IsSizeLargeEnough() argument 103 EXPORT static bool IsSizeLargeEnough(ThumbnailData &data, int32_t &minSize) { return false; } in IsSizeLargeEnough() argument 108 bool (*IsSizeLargeEnough)(ThumbnailData &data, int32_t &minSize); [all …]
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/data_panel/ |
H A D | data_panel_layout_algorithm.cpp | 72 …auto minSize = std::min(PipelineContext::GetCurrentRootWidth(), PipelineContext::GetCurrentRootHei… in MeasureContent() local 73 return SizeF(minSize, minSize); in MeasureContent() 78 auto minSize = std::min(width, height); in MeasureContent() local 79 return SizeF(minSize, minSize); in MeasureContent()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/layout/ |
H A D | box_layout_algorithm.cpp | 77 contentSize.UpdateIllegalSizeWithCheck(contentConstraint.minSize); in MeasureContent() 86 const auto& minSize = layoutConstraint->minSize; in PerformMeasureSelfWithChildList() local 103 frameSize.Constrain(minSize, maxSize, version10OrLarger); in PerformMeasureSelfWithChildList() 140 frameSize.ConstrainFloat(minSize, maxSize, false, version10OrLarger); in PerformMeasureSelfWithChildList() 142 frameSize.ConstrainFloat(minSize, maxSize, true, version10OrLarger); in PerformMeasureSelfWithChildList() 144 frameSize.Constrain(minSize, maxSize, version10OrLarger); in PerformMeasureSelfWithChildList()
|
H A D | layout_property.cpp | 363 calcLayoutConstraint_->minSize = constraint.minSize; in UpdateCalcLayoutProperty() 392 if (calcLayoutConstraint_->minSize.has_value()) { in UpdateLayoutConstraint() 414 .minSize = size, in UpdateLayoutConstraintWithLayoutRect() 551 SizeF minSize(-1.0f, -1.0f); in CheckSelfIdealSize() local 557 if (calcLayoutConstraint_->minSize.has_value()) { in CheckSelfIdealSize() 558 … minSize = ConvertToSize(calcLayoutConstraint_->minSize.value(), layoutConstraint_->scaleProperty, in CheckSelfIdealSize() 566 layoutConstraint_->maxSize.SetWidth(minSize.Width()); in CheckSelfIdealSize() 579 layoutConstraint_->UpdateMinSizeWithCheck(minSize); in CheckSelfIdealSize() 599 layoutConstraint.minSize.Reset(); in CreateChildConstraint() 1098 if (calcLayoutConstraint_->minSize.has_value()) { in ResetCalcMinSize() [all …]
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/texttimer/ |
H A D | text_timer_layout_algorithm.cpp | 41 const auto& minSize = constraint->minSize; in Measure() local 43 textTimerFrameSize.Constrain(minSize, maxSize); in Measure()
|
/ohos5.0/foundation/multimedia/media_library/frameworks/services/media_thumbnail/src/ |
H A D | thumbnail_source_loading.cpp | 483 if (!IsSizeLargeEnough(data_, minSize)) { in IsSizeAcceptable() 516 bool LocalThumbSource::IsSizeLargeEnough(ThumbnailData &data, int32_t &minSize) in IsSizeLargeEnough() argument 518 if (minSize < SHORT_SIDE_THRESHOLD) { in IsSizeLargeEnough() 533 bool LocalLcdSource::IsSizeLargeEnough(ThumbnailData &data, int32_t &minSize) in IsSizeLargeEnough() argument 535 if (minSize < SHORT_SIDE_THRESHOLD) { in IsSizeLargeEnough() 550 bool LocalOriginSource::IsSizeLargeEnough(ThumbnailData &data, int32_t &minSize) in IsSizeLargeEnough() argument 567 bool CloudThumbSource::IsSizeLargeEnough(ThumbnailData &data, int32_t &minSize) in IsSizeLargeEnough() argument 569 if (minSize < SHORT_SIDE_THRESHOLD) { in IsSizeLargeEnough() 592 bool CloudLcdSource::IsSizeLargeEnough(ThumbnailData &data, int32_t &minSize) in IsSizeLargeEnough() argument 601 if (minSize < SHORT_SIDE_THRESHOLD) { in IsSizeLargeEnough() [all …]
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/blank/ |
H A D | blank_pattern.cpp | 116 if (!(calcConstraint && calcConstraint->minSize.has_value() && in BeforeCreateLayoutWrapper() 117 calcConstraint->minSize.value().Width().has_value())) { in BeforeCreateLayoutWrapper() 121 if (!(calcConstraint && calcConstraint->minSize.has_value() && in BeforeCreateLayoutWrapper() 122 calcConstraint->minSize.value().Height().has_value())) { in BeforeCreateLayoutWrapper()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/text_clock/ |
H A D | text_clock_layout_algorithm.cpp | 53 const auto& minSize = constraint->minSize; in Measure() local 55 textClockFrameSize.Constrain(minSize, maxSize); in Measure()
|
/ohos5.0/docs/zh-cn/device-dev/reference/hdi-apis/codec/ |
H A D | _codec_video_port_cap_v10.md | 20 | struct [Rect](_rect_v10.md)[minSize](#minsize) | 支持的最小分辨率。 | 119 ### minSize subsection 122 struct Rect CodecVideoPortCap::minSize
|
H A D | _codec_video_port_cap_v20.md | 20 | struct [Rect](_rect_v20.md)[minSize](#minsize) | 支持的最小分辨率。 | 119 ### minSize subsection 122 struct Rect CodecVideoPortCap::minSize
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/calendar/ |
H A D | calendar_layout_algorithm.cpp | 52 auto minSize = contentConstraint.minSize; in MeasureContent() local 54 …std::max(maxSize.Width(), calendarMinSize.Width()), std::max(minSize.Height(), calendarMinSize.Hei… in MeasureContent()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/menu/ |
H A D | multi_menu_layout_algorithm.cpp | 61 std::max(layoutConstraint->minSize.Width(), in Measure() 72 childConstraint.minSize.SetWidth(minWidth); in Measure() 105 childConstraint.minSize.SetWidth(theme->GetMenuDefaultWidth().ConvertToPx() - paddingWidth); in UpdateMenuDefaultConstraintByDevice() 163 auto idealWidth = std::max(layoutConstraint->minSize.Width(), in UpdateSelfSize() 201 childConstraint.minSize.Reset(); in ResetLayoutConstraintMinWidth()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/bridge/cj_frontend/interfaces/cj_ffi/ |
H A D | cj_blank_ffi.cpp | 26 void FfiOHOSAceFrameworkBlankCreate(double minSize, int32_t unit) in FfiOHOSAceFrameworkBlankCreate() argument 28 Dimension blankMin(minSize, static_cast<DimensionUnit>(unit)); in FfiOHOSAceFrameworkBlankCreate()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/linear_split/ |
H A D | linear_split_layout_algorithm.cpp | 45 const auto& minSize = layoutConstraint->minSize; in Measure() local 69 float width = std::max(minSize.Width(), childTotalSize.Width()); in Measure() 94 const auto& minSize = layoutConstraint->minSize; in MeasureBeforeAPI10() local 117 float width = std::max(minSize.Width(), childTotalSize.Width()); in MeasureBeforeAPI10() 576 if (calcConstraint && calcConstraint->minSize.has_value()) { in GetItemMinSize() 577 auto minSize = layoutProperty->GetLayoutConstraint().value_or(LayoutConstraintF {}).minSize; in GetItemMinSize() local 578 minSizeF = splitType_ == SplitType::ROW_SPLIT ? minSize.Width() : minSize.Height(); in GetItemMinSize()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components/badge/ |
H A D | render_badge.cpp | 133 Size minSize = layoutParam.GetMinSize(); in PerformLayout() local 137 innerLayoutParam.SetMinSize(minSize - paddingSize); in PerformLayout() 139 double maxWidth = minSize.Width(); in PerformLayout() 140 double maxHeight = minSize.Height(); in PerformLayout()
|
/ohos5.0/foundation/multimedia/av_codec/services/engine/codec/audio/decoder/ |
H A D | audio_ffmpeg_mp3_decoder_plugin.cpp | 105 int32_t minSize = MIN_OUTBUF_SIZE * channels * sizeof(short); in GetOutputBufferSize() local 106 if (maxSize < minSize) { in GetOutputBufferSize() 107 maxSize = minSize; in GetOutputBufferSize()
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/core/components_ng/pattern/menu/menu_item/ |
H A D | menu_item_layout_algorithm.cpp | 66 std::max(layoutConstraint->minSize.Width(), in Measure() 71 minRowWidth_ = layoutConstraint->minSize.Width(); in Measure() 76 …childConstraint.minSize.SetHeight(Container::GreatOrEqualAPIVersion(PlatformVersion::VERSION_TWELV… in Measure() 153 layoutConstraint->minSize.SetWidth(width); in CheckNeedMatchParent() 195 idealWidth_ = std::max(layoutConstraint->minSize.Width(), in MeasureItemViews() 206 childConstraint.minSize.SetWidth(actualWidth - padding.Width()); in MeasureItemViews() 271 childConstraint.minSize.SetWidth(newTextWidth); in CheckNeedExpandContent()
|
/ohos5.0/foundation/arkui/ace_engine/test/unittest/core/pattern/linear_layout/old_cases/ |
H A D | linear_layout_test_ng.cpp | 229 childLayoutConstraint.minSize = SizeF(ZERO, ZERO); 278 childLayoutConstraint.minSize = SizeF(ZERO, ZERO); 337 childLayoutConstraint.minSize = SizeF(ZERO, ZERO); 390 childLayoutConstraint.minSize = SizeF(ZERO, ZERO); 443 childLayoutConstraint.minSize = SizeF(ZERO, ZERO); 498 childLayoutConstraint.minSize = SizeF(ZERO, ZERO); 554 childLayoutConstraint.minSize = SizeF(ZERO, ZERO); 607 childLayoutConstraint.minSize = SizeF(ZERO, ZERO); 659 childLayoutConstraint.minSize = SizeF(ZERO, ZERO); 708 childLayoutConstraint.minSize = SizeF(ZERO, ZERO); [all …]
|
/ohos5.0/foundation/arkui/ace_engine/frameworks/bridge/declarative_frontend/jsview/ |
H A D | js_view_measure_layout.cpp | 35 auto minSize = parentConstraint->minSize; in GenConstraint() local 38 constraint->SetProperty<double>("minWidth", minSize.Width()); in GenConstraint() 39 constraint->SetProperty<double>("minHeight", minSize.Height()); in GenConstraint() 47 auto minSize = parentConstraint.minSize; in GenConstraintNG() local 51 constraint->SetProperty<double>("minWidth", minSize.Width() / pipeline->GetDipScale()); in GenConstraintNG() 52 constraint->SetProperty<double>("minHeight", minSize.Height() / pipeline->GetDipScale()); in GenConstraintNG() 70 auto minSize = layoutProperty->GetLayoutConstraint().value().minSize; in GenPlaceChildrenConstraintNG() local 71 constraint->SetProperty<double>("minWidth", minSize.Width() / pipeline->GetDipScale()); in GenPlaceChildrenConstraintNG() 72 constraint->SetProperty<double>("minHeight", minSize.Height() / pipeline->GetDipScale()); in GenPlaceChildrenConstraintNG() 479 childLayoutConstraint.minSize.SetWidth(length.value()); in JSMeasure() [all …]
|